The perfumer
Henri Alméras (1892-1965) was a French perfumer trained at Antoine Chiris in Grasse alongside Ernest Beaux. He composed the 1925 trilogy Amour Amour, Que Sais-Je? and Adieu Sagesse for Jean Patou, Chaldée in 1927 and Joy in 1930, one of the great floral perfumes of the twentieth century.
